在数学的世界里,有一些看似高深莫测的定理和公式,它们犹如隐藏在迷雾中的灯塔,指引着探索者前进的方向。欧拉定理便是其中之一,它连接了整数和复数,揭示了两个看似毫不相干的领域之间的深刻联系。今天,就让我们揭开欧拉定理的神秘面纱,一起探索这个数学世界的神奇变身。
欧拉定理的起源与内涵
欧拉定理是由瑞士数学家莱昂哈德·欧拉在18世纪提出的。它主要描述了整数与复数之间的关系,具体来说,它告诉我们:对于任意整数a和小于它的正整数n,如果n与a互质(即它们的最大公约数为1),那么有:
[ a^{\phi(n)} \equiv 1 \ (\text{mod}\ n) ]
其中,(\phi(n))表示小于n且与n互质的正整数的个数,也称为欧拉函数。
这个公式看似复杂,但它的核心思想却非常简单:一个整数a在模n的意义下,其幂次为(\phi(n))时,会回到1。这就是欧拉定理的神奇之处。
欧拉定理的应用与解法
欧拉定理在密码学、数论等领域有着广泛的应用。下面,我们通过几个例子来展示如何运用欧拉定理解决实际问题。
例子1:求解同余方程
假设我们要解同余方程:
[ 3^x \equiv 7 \ (\text{mod}\ 11) ]
首先,我们需要确定(\phi(11))。由于11是一个质数,所以(\phi(11) = 11 - 1 = 10)。
根据欧拉定理,我们有:
[ 3^{10} \equiv 1 \ (\text{mod}\ 11) ]
因此,我们可以将原方程转化为:
[ 3^{x \cdot 10} \equiv 7 \ (\text{mod}\ 11) ]
[ (3^{10})^x \equiv 7 \ (\text{mod}\ 11) ]
[ 1^x \equiv 7 \ (\text{mod}\ 11) ]
[ 1 \equiv 7 \ (\text{mod}\ 11) ]
这个方程显然无解,因为1不可能等于7。因此,原同余方程也无解。
例子2:求解模逆元
假设我们要找到整数a关于模n的模逆元,即求解同余方程:
[ ax \equiv 1 \ (\text{mod}\ n) ]
同样地,我们需要先确定(\phi(n))。
根据欧拉定理,我们有:
[ a^{\phi(n)} \equiv 1 \ (\text{mod}\ n) ]
将上式两边同时乘以a的(\phi(n) - 1)次幂,得到:
[ a^{\phi(n) - 1} \cdot a \equiv a \ (\text{mod}\ n) ]
[ a^{\phi(n)} \equiv a \ (\text{mod}\ n) ]
[ 1 \equiv a \ (\text{mod}\ n) ]
因此,我们可以得出结论:a关于模n的模逆元是(a^{\phi(n) - 1})。
总结
欧拉定理是一个强大的数学工具,它可以帮助我们解决许多与整数和复数相关的问题。通过掌握欧拉定理的原理和解法,我们可以在数学的海洋中自由航行,探索这个神奇的世界。希望本文能够帮助你更好地理解欧拉定理,并在未来的学习中取得更好的成绩。
